Comprehending Usual Fridge Troubles
Fridges are important in maintaining your food fresh, yet they can encounter a variety of typical troubles that interrupt their performance. One regular problem is poor air conditioning. If you see food spoiling quicker than normal, check the thermostat setups or take into consideration if the door seals are damaged. An additional common issue is excessive sound, which might indicate a malfunctioning compressor or a stopping working fan. You may additionally experience water merging inside or underneath the refrigerator; this often results from a blocked defrost drain or a faulty water line. Furthermore, if your fridge's light isn't working, maybe a basic bulb concern or a problem with the door button. Ice build-up in the fridge freezer can prevent airflow and cooling performance. Acknowledging these issues early can save you money and time in repair work, guaranteeing your fridge runs smoothly and successfully.

Tidy Condenser Coils On A Regular Basis
Cleaning your condenser coils frequently can significantly boost your home appliance's performance. Dust and dust develop on these coils in time, creating your device to work more difficult and eat more energy. To keep them tidy, unplug your device and carefully remove any protective covers. Make use of a vacuum with a brush add-on or a soft brush to carefully get rid of particles. If needed, a blend of cozy water and moderate cleaning agent can help get rid of persistent gunk. Make sure to let whatever completely dry completely before reconstructing and connecting the device back in. Purpose to cleanse your coils at the very least twice a year, or more frequently if you have pets or live in a dusty atmosphere. This basic task can extend the lifespan of your home appliance substantially.

Troubleshooting Air Conditioning Issues
When your fridge isn't cooling down correctly, it can bring about spoiled food and squandered cash, so dealing with the concern promptly is vital. Start by examining the temperature settings to confirm they go to the suggested degrees, normally around 37 ° F for the refrigerator and 0 ° F for the fridge freezer. If the setups are proper, evaluate the door seals for any kind of gaps or damage; a malfunctioning seal can permit warm air to go into.
Following, analyze the vents inside the refrigerator and fridge freezer. Validate they're not obstructed by food things, as this can interfere with airflow. Listen for the compressor; if it's not running or making unusual noises, it may need interest. Ultimately, examine the condenser coils, usually located at the back or base of the system. Dust and particles can gather, creating cooling down concerns. Tidy them review with a vacuum or brush to optimize performance. If troubles linger, it may be time to call a professional.

Resolving Noisy Refrigerator Appears
While it may seem startling, a noisy fridge commonly indicates small problems instead of major malfunctions. First, identify the source of the noise. Usual perpetrators include the compressor, fans, and water lines. If you listen to a buzzing noise, it could be the compressor working hard; this can just be a regular operation audio.
Following, look for loosened things inside. Sometimes, containers or shelves can rattle, developing undesirable sound. Tighten up or reposition them to get rid of the noises.
If you observe a clicking sound, it may be the defrost timer. This is normally harmless yet can suggest it needs assessment.
Finally, validate your fridge is degree. An out of balance appliance can produce vibrations and sound. Utilize a degree to inspect, and change the feet if required. Addressing these issues immediately can help preserve your refrigerator's efficiency and extend its life-span.

What Temperature level Should My Refrigerator Be Ready To?
You need to establish your refrigerator to 37 ° F(3 ° C) for ideal food conservation. This temperature keeps your food fresh while avoiding perishing, ensuring your grocery stores last much longer and reducing waste. It's an easy modification you can make!
Does a Fridge Need to Be Leveled?
Yes, your fridge requires to be leveled. If it's irregular, it can affect cooling effectiveness and create excess sound. Examine the progressing legs and readjust them to assure correct equilibrium for ideal performance.
Just How Can I Reduce Fridge Power Intake?
To lower your fridge's power intake, maintain it clean and well-ventilated, check door seals for leaks, set the temperature between 35-38 ° F, and stay clear of straining it. These steps can considerably lower your power expenses.
